简介:在安装和运行 Vue3 Element Plus 时,遇到“Could not resolve '@vue/shared'”的错误,通常是由于依赖项没有正确安装或版本冲突导致的。本文将为你提供解决这个问题的步骤和方法。
在安装和运行 Vue3 Element Plus 时,遇到“Could not resolve ‘@vue/shared’”的错误,通常是由于依赖项没有正确安装或版本冲突导致的。这个问题可能是由于以下原因之一:
如果它们都已正确安装,你将看到相应的版本号。
node -vnpm -v
mkdir my-vue3-element-plus-projectcd my-vue3-element-plus-project
或者
npm init @vue/app my-vue3-element-plus-project -- --template=webpack
这将创建一个新的 Vue3 项目,并使用 webpack 作为模板。
yarn create @vue/app my-vue3-element-plus-project -- --template=webpack
cd my-vue3-element-plus-project
或者
npm install element-plus @vue/shared --save
这将安装 Element Plus 和 ‘@vue/shared’ 依赖项,并将它们添加到你的项目中。
yarn add element-plus @vue/shared --save
main.js 文件中引入 Element Plus 和 ‘@vue/shared’:
import { createApp } from 'vue'import ElementPlus from 'element-plus'import 'element-plus/lib/theme-chalk/index.css'import App from './App.vue'import { createI18n } from 'vue-i18n' // 如果你的项目需要国际化支持,请引入此行代码。否则可以忽略。import 'element-plus/lib/theme-chalk/index.css' // 如果你的项目需要样式支持,请引入此行代码。否则可以忽略。import { use } from '@vue/shared' // 引入 '@vue/shared',以便使用其中的功能。